The Barça retakes the ‘Champions’ with illusion

The Barça retakes the ‘Champions’ with illusion

The blaugranas visit the Roma of Vicky Losada and Andressa Alves

BARCELONA, 20 Mar. (EUROPA PRESS) –

Barça Femení visits Roma this Tuesday (9:00 p.m.) in the first leg of the women’s Champions League quarterfinals, at the Stadio Olimpico in the Italian capital, in a duel that the locals arrive in top form and as it would be threat for a Barça that, in any case, starts as a favourite.

The blaugranas are contesting these quarterfinals for the eighth time in a row and have made it past the round in the last four seasons. A greater baggage than that of a Roma that debuts in this ‘Champions’. However, the Catalans should not trust a Roma that is the leader in its league and with enough weapons to worry anyone.

The Italians, in their debut in the continental elite, showed their faces in the group stage and came second in Group B, behind Wolfsburg and with 4 victories in addition to 1 draw and only 1 defeat against, precisely, the Germans .

In addition, in this 2023 they have only lost one game, so they are in very good shape. During the break of this ‘Champions’, Alessandro Spugna’s players took the opportunity to cement their leadership in Serie A, where they have an 8-point margin over Juventus. Now, with the peace of mind of being solid leaders, they are focused on surprising Europe.

With well-known faces for the Blaugrana parish such as former captain Vicky Losada and Brazilian forward Andressa Alves, this Roma also has a lot of quality in the boots of Emilie Haavi and goal with Valentina Giacinti, author of 4 goals in 6 games.

Barça also arrives with the known casualties of Alexia Putellas, Mariona Caldentey and, at the last minute, Claudia Pina. Absences of importance for Jonatan Giráldez, who gave a list of summoned with the rest of those available plus Vicky López, from the subsidiary.

“We have seen many Roma games, with different formats. They usually have more ball than their rival but have the ability to defend at different heights. We are a team that usually takes the initiative in all games, the best way to attack and represent our style”, said the coach in the preview.

If they manage to take the game to their land, the blaugranas will already have a lot done. In the F League they continue unstoppable, leaders with 22 victories in 22 days. And, in the ‘Champions’, they seek to resume the competition on the right foot in a Stadio Olimpico that years ago received the men’s team and now opens as the headquarters of Barça Femení and, above all, as the home of the Roma women’s team.

At the moment the Roman club confirms that there are more than 35,000 tickets sold, close to half the capacity. So a great atmosphere is expected for this first leg between a Roma that has nothing to lose against a Barça that knows that the rival is not as docile or easy as it may seem due to the fact of being a rookie.
